Use With Intention: Situations That Demand Caution

This asset is expressive—not neutral. Avoid embedding it into formal corporate branding, legal disclaimers, or ingredient-heavy food labels where clarity trumps charm. It shouldn’t compete with critical information: don’t place it directly over barcodes, nutritional panels, or small-print certifications. On low-contrast backgrounds (e.g., light gray text on off-white packaging), test legibility rigorously—some wavy strokes may blur at small sizes. Luxury minimalist brands (think monochrome skincare or high-end ceramics) may find its personality too pronounced unless used *very* sparingly—as a single hairline accent, not a dominant motif. Also, avoid stacking it densely with other decorative elements; its strength lies in breathing room.

Practical Brand Designer Notes for Real Projects

Before committing to In My Pajama Era Retro Wavy SVG T-shirt in client work or your own small business branding: preview it in context. Print a physical mockup of your product label—even if just on plain paper—to assess scale and contrast. Test the SVG in black-and-white: does the wave retain definition? Check how it pairs with your brand fonts—does it harmonize with a delicate script, or does it clash with a heavy display type? Load it into Canva or Illustrator and try recoloring it against your palette: does it hold up in muted sage or warm terracotta? Review the vector paths—are anchor points clean and editable? Confirm the commercial license explicitly permits use on physical goods (not just digital templates) and resale in packaged products.
